Day 7: Screw your courage to the sticking place: Start

For those who have been on the train a little while they will be expecting this, the beginning of a new month, after certain passengers have strange dreams. Early in the morning of day seven of the month of Egret their SCA's glow the colour of the void and a holographic message appears. Their next mission. Another world to save.

Preperation

Those that go to the dressing room will find flight suits and helmets, one per passenger. Those who are not human shaped will find ones adapted for them, some of them quite odd. The flight suits are tight fitting and light, but once they put them on they will feel quite warm. Each is the colour of the Voidtreckers team and have a black train symbol on the chest, the helmets have clear fronts and coloured backs.

They have an hour or so to prepare for their mission. Time to make sure everyone understands what a space ship is, at least. Hopefully.

Arrival

"We are now approaching System #7212108." Finally it is time. "Warning: Exit from void in ten, nine, eight, seven, six, five, four, three, two, one." A jolt, a flash of light and suddenly the colours are gone, out of the windows they will see they are in a large hanger.

And outside of the train there are five scaled humanoids with guns pointing directly at the train. Those that try the doors find they do not open.

"What void transport is this?" One of the creatures demands. "We didn't request void help, explain yourselves."

Another speaks. From where they are stood near the engine. "Voidtrecker Express."

Even though the voidtreckers are unfamiliar with these people the surprise is clear in the creatures eyes.

"Stand down." They snap at the others, who lower their weapons and step back.

The commander looks worried. "Give them anything they need." They turn to hurry out of the hanger.

The doors open, allowing the Voidtreckers off the train.

One of the remaining guards steps forwards.

"I am Hitrinto, I apologise, we were not expecting you." They look worried as well. "We have everything under control but if you are here..."

At that moment there is a clatter of noise over the radio.

"There are reports coming in of a second wormhole in the system." A second voice spoke almost immediately. "Shield Station Two has been hit. I repeat Shield Station two is taking heavy fire." A third soon after. "More enemies ships sighted, reports of a second wormhole confirmed."

Hitrinto looked at the Voidtreckers grimly. "Come with me."

If the Voidtreckers indeed follow them they will find an array of ships. Hitrinto quickly explains the basics, two person ships are easier to pilot. The controls can be shared or can be set so one person drives whilst the other concentrates on fighting. They have solo ships but they are difficult to pilot and they will only give them to those who have ship fighting experience.

Another guard hands out blasters and will give quick lessons to anyone who is unsure on how they work. For all that they were surprised they guards seem to accept the presence of the Voidtreckers and work quickly to get them armed and ready for battle. Choose ships, have a quick practice of weapons and get ready to go!

Onward!

Blue team are already where they need to be, they can begin to explore the station, get the lay of the land and figure out a plan of helping guard this place.

Everyone else is off, purple and red are off to the second wormhole, orange to the shield station that needs help! Board your ships and set off to help!
